espite of his short appearance ruined by the might of the great King Aragorn. Mouth of Sauron remains one of the most remembered villain of the Mordor army. Demand by many of the collectors who missed out the previous run of MOS on steed, Asmus Toys is happy to announce the come back Slim edition of Mouth of Sauron in single man pack. It is also a tribute to the great Return of the King video game by EA back in 2003, till this day, acknowledged by many fans as one of the best LOTR video game ever~ It was where MOS actually got off his horse and involved in a sword flight against the players. We keep the good tradition of Slim Version by keep the price down, so hop on and make your pre-order today~
